Pachala Someshwara Temple




Pachala Someshwara Temple lies in the village of Panagal in Nalgonda District. An 11th century temple built during the Kakatiya period.

Dedicated to Lord Shiva, the temple has the shrines of Lord Shiva, Vishnu and Brahma. The temple has exclusive sculpture. The walls, pillars and ceilings of the temple are depicted with Shiva and Vishnu stories. The outside walls are decorated with carvings of the gods. Besides, one can also see a huge Nandi, the Ashta Dikpalakas, a dancing Ganapati (Ganesh), and Lord Vishnu in the form of a boar.
